1. Understand Your Business Needs and Goals 

Before diving into IT managed service providers, it’s important to understand your specific business needs and goals. Each business has different IT requirements based on its size, industry, and objectives. Start by asking yourself: 

  • What are my company’s current IT challenges? 
  • What are our growth plans, and how do they relate to IT infrastructure? 
  • Are there specific services that we need, such as data backup, cloud management, cybersecurity, or network monitoring? 

That’s why understanding your goals and IT demands becomes the first step in narrowing your search.

2. Consider the Range of Services Offered 

An IT Managed Service Provider offers a broad spectrum of services, but not all MSPs provide the same services. The right provider should offer the services that match your needs. Some key services to look for include: 

  • Network Management: This includes monitoring and maintaining your network’s performance and security. 
  • Cloud Services: Whether you need cloud storage, backup, or hosting, a dedicated MSP should be able to support your cloud-based needs. 
  • Cybersecurity: Any IT MSP should prioritize protection against cyber threats, including malware, ransomware, and phishing attacks. 
  • Data Backup and Disaster Recovery: Reliable backup solutions and a clear disaster recovery plan are vital to protect your business from unforeseen disruptions. 
  • Help Desk Support: Quick and efficient IT support is necessary to minimize downtime and maintain productivity. 

3. Assess Their Experience and Expertise 

Experience is a key factor in selecting an IT MSP. Look for a provider that has experience working with businesses similar to yours. This doesn’t just mean having experience in your industry, but also managing the same types of IT infrastructure and challenges you face. 

Ask questions such as: 

  • How long has the MSP been in business? 
  • Do they have any experience with businesses of your size? 
  • Have they dealt with challenges similar to yours? 
  • Can they provide case studies or testimonials from clients with needs similar to yours? 

An experienced IT managed service provider will understand the nuances of your industry and offer tailored solutions. 

4. Evaluate Their Proactive Approach to IT Management 

You can adopt a proactive approach to IT management by partnering with an MSP. The right IT managed service provider will monitor your systems round-the-clock and anticipate potential issues before they become full-blown problems. 

Look for an MSP that: 

  • Uses automated tools to monitor the health of your network and systems. 
  • Provides regular updates and maintenance to prevent system downtimes. 
  • Offers 24/7 monitoring services for immediate attention to IT issues. 
  • Uses predictive analytics to spot and address potential issues before they impact your business. 

A provider that is proactive, rather than reactive, can prevent costly disruptions and guarantee smooth business operations. 

5. Consider Their Scalability and Flexibility 

As your business grows, your IT needs will evolve. The right MSP should be able to grow with you, providing scalable and flexible solutions. For example, if you expect to expand your workforce or data storage requirements, your MSP should be able to handle these changes seamlessly. 

When evaluating MSPs, ask: 

  • How easily can they scale their services to meet our growing needs? 
  • Are their solutions adaptable to our future growth? 
  • Can they handle both short-term and long-term IT needs? 

Choosing a flexible and scalable MSP assures you won’t outgrow their services as your business expands, saving you the hassle of changing providers later. 

6. Assess Their Customer Support and Communication 

Look for an IT managed service provider who values transparent and open client communication. This includes clear expectations, timely updates, and a dedicated account manager or point of contact.  

Key aspects to evaluate: 

  • Response time: How quickly can you expect a response to IT issues or queries? 
  • Availability: Is support available 24/7? Can you reach someone when you need help? 
  • Service-level agreements (SLAs): Are their SLAs clear? Do they guarantee timely resolution of issues? 

Reliable customer support is a critical aspect of your IT MSP relationship. You want to ensure that if something goes wrong, you can get help immediately to minimize disruptions. 

7. Review Their Security Protocols 

With the rise of data breaches and cyber-attacks, it’s important to partner with an IT MSP that prioritizes security. 

Evaluate how they approach security by asking: 

  • What cybersecurity protocols do they follow to protect your data? 
  • Do they offer multi-layered security strategies, including firewalls, encryption, and intrusion detection systems? 
  • Do they conduct regular security audits and vulnerability assessments? 

You want an MSP that can actively monitor for threats, prevent unauthorized access, and keep your data and systems secure. 

8. Understand Their Pricing Structure 

While cost shouldn’t be the sole factor in your decision, it’s important to understand how your MSP charges for services. Look for a pricing structure that aligns with your budget and business needs. An IT managed service provider offers flexible pricing models like: 

  • Flat-rate pricing: This provides a predictable monthly cost for IT services. 
  • Per-user pricing: This model charges based on the number of users in your organization. 
  • Pay-as-you-go pricing: This allows you to pay for services on-demand, which may be suitable for businesses with more fluctuating needs. 

Make sure you understand what is included in the pricing and avoid hidden fees that could surprise you later. 

9. Check Their Reputation and Reviews 

Finally, research the reputation of the IT managed service provider. A reputable MSP will have positive reviews, industry certifications, and a strong track record of success. Look for reviews from other businesses, both in your industry and outside it, to get a better sense of their reliability and quality of service. 

Check platforms like: 

  • Online review sites 
  • Testimonials and case studies 
  • Industry certifications (e.g., ISO 27001, CompTIA) 

A solid reputation is often an indicator of a reliable and trustworthy IT MSP.
